1.拷贝配置文件
登录Root,复制授权
su - root
mkdir /home/oracle/etc/
cp /opt/packages/database/response/* /home/oracle/etc/
chmod 777 /home/oracle/etc/*.rsp
2.修改配置文件
su – oracle
vim /home/oracle/etc/db_install.rsp
追加内容:
#选择安装类型:1.只装数据库软件 2.安装数据库软件并建库 3.升级数据库
oracle.install.option=INSTALL_DB_SWONLY
#指定操作系统主机名,通过hostname命令获得【修改】
ORACLE_HOSTNAME=dzpj
#指定oracle inventory目录的所有者,通常会是oinstall或者dba
UNIX_GROUP_NAME=oinstall
#指定产品清单oracle inventory目录的路径
INVENTORY_LOCATION=/opt/oracle/app/oraInventory
#指定数据库语言,可以选择多个,用逗号隔开
SELECTED_LANGUAGES=en,zh_CN,zh_TW
#设置ORALCE_HOME的路径
ORACLE_HOME=/opt/oracle/app/product/11.2.0/dbhome_1
#设置ORALCE_BASE的路径
ORACLE_BASE=/opt/oracle/app
#选择Oracle安装数据库软件的版本
oracle.install.db.InstallEdition=EE
oracle.install.db.isCustomInstall=false
#指定拥有OSDBA、OSOPER权限的用户组,通常会是dba组?
oracle.install.db.DBA_GROUP=dba
oracle.install.db.OPER_GROUP=oinstall
#选择数据库的用途,一般用途/事物处理,数据仓库
oracle.install.db.config.starterdb.type=GENERAL_PURPOSE
#指定GlobalName
oracle.install.db.config.starterdb.globalDBName=orcl
#指定SID
oracle.install.db.config.starterdb.SID=orcl
#选择字符集。通常中文选择的有ZHS16GBK简体中文库
oracle.install.db.config.starterdb.characterSet=ZHS16GBK
#设定所有数据库用户使用同一个密码,其它数据库用户就不用单独设置了 【修改】
oracle.install.db.config.starterdb.password.ALL=Bssoft2019#
#指定Oracle自动管理内存的大小
oracle.install.db.config.starterdb.memoryLimit=512
#False表示不需要设置安全更新,注意,在11.2的静默安装中疑似有一个BUG
#Response File中必须指定为true,否则会提示错误,不管是否正确填写了邮件地址
DECLINE_SECURITY_UPDATES=true
3.安装db
切换到oracle用户进入到/opt/packages/database目录下执行安装命令
su - oracle
cd /opt/packages/database/
./runInstaller -silent -force -responseFile /home/oracle/etc/db_install.rsp
新开窗口使用root用户登陆并执行以下命令
/opt/oracle/app/oraInventory/orainstRoot.sh
/opt/oracle/app/product/11.2.0/dbhome_1/root.sh
4.安装监听
cd /opt/oracle/app/product/11.2.0/dbhome_1/bin/
netca -silent -responseFile /home/oracle/etc/netca.rsp
5.建库
注意:一定要按原来的参数所在的位置修改
vim /home/oracle/etc/dbca.rsp
RESPONSEFILE_VERSION = "11.2.0" //不能更改
OPERATION_TYPE = "createDatabase"
GDBNAME = "orcl" //全局数据库的名字=SID+主机域名
SID = "orcl" //对应的实例名字
TEMPLATENAME = "General_Purpose.dbc" //建库用的模板文件
SYSPASSWORD = "sys" //SYS管理员密码
SYSTEMPASSWORD = "sys" //SYSTEM管理员密码
DATAFILEDESTINATION = /opt/oracle/app/oradata //数据文件存放目录
CHARACTERSET = "AL32UTF8" //字符集,重要!!! 建库后一般不能更改,所以建库前要确定清楚。
TOTALMEMORY = "4069" //oracle内存4069MB
执行命令
cd /opt/oracle/app/product/11.2.0/dbhome_1/bin/
dbca -silent -responseFile /home/oracle/etc/dbca.rsp